Vula i-Debugging Software V3.0I-RobotShop V3.0 Debugging Software - IzimpawuNgemuva kokuthi injini ivuliwe, chofoza kabili i-EXE file ebizwa ngokuthi Assistant3.0, isofthiwe izosesha ngokuzenzakalelayo izimbobo ze-serial ezitholakalayo bese izama ukuxhuma. Isimo sembobo se-serial ekhoneni elingezansi kwesokunxele soMfanekiso 1 sizobonisa isimo sokuxhuma kwembobo yochungechunge. Uma ukuxhumeka kuphumelele, kuzobonisa ukuthi imbobo ye-serial ixhunyiwe. Uma ihluleka, izogxumela kusixhumi esibonakalayo esilandelayo,Ungaqhubeka ngokuchofoza esithombeni ukuze uzame ukuxhuma kabusha.I-RobotShop V3.0 Debugging Software - Isingeniso 1 Amathuba okuhluleka kokuxhumeka yilawa:

  1. I-motor ayikhanyisi ngempumelelo, futhi ukunikezwa kwamandla nezixhumi zidinga ukuhlolwa;
  2. Isixhumi sokuxhumana sinezintambo ezingalungile;
  3. Imbobo ye-serial yekhompuyutha isivele igcwele;
  4. I-debugger ayifaki umshayeli ofanelekayo;

2.2. Iphaneli yokulawula yemodi yokunyakaza
Kunamabhokisi okokufaka amapharamitha angu-5 kanye nenkinobho yokulawula engu-1 kuphaneli yemodi yokulawula ukunyakaza.I-RobotShop V3.0 Debugging Software - Isingeniso 8

  1. I-engeli oyifunayo::p_desI-RobotShop V3.0 Debugging Software - Isingeniso 9Faka i-engeli oyifunayo ebhokisini lokufaka, futhi injini izosebenza kule engeli njengenani eliphelele eliqondiwe. Imodi yokuma kuphela esetshenziswa uma KD=0. Qaphela ukuthi iyunithi iyi-rad, futhi ukufaka u-6.28 kulingana nokusetha i-engeli eqondiwe ku-360 degrees.
  2. Isivinini osifunayo:v_desI-RobotShop V3.0 Debugging Software - Isingeniso 10Faka isivinini osifunayo ebhokisini lokufaka, futhi injini izogijima ngalesi sivinini esiqondiwe. Indawo yesivinini kuphela esetshenziswayo uma i-KP=0. Iyunithi ingu-rad/s, bhekisela kufomula yeyunithi yokuguqulwa: 1rad/s = 9.554RPM. Ijubane ijubane lokuphela kwemoto, okungukuthi, isivinini sokuphela kokufaka kwesinciphisi.
  3. I-torque oyifunayo:t_ffI-RobotShop V3.0 Debugging Software - Isingeniso 11Faka i-torque oyifunayo ebhokisini lokufaka, futhi injini izosebenza nale torque eqondiwe.
  4. I-KP:I-RobotShop V3.0 Debugging Software - Isingeniso 12Ibonisa i-coefficient yokuchezuka phakathi kwe-engeli eqondiwe kanye ne-engeli yempendulo.
  5. KD:I-RobotShop V3.0 Debugging Software - Isingeniso 13Ibonisa i-coefficient yokuchezuka phakathi kwejubane eliqondiwe kanye nesivinini sempendulo.
  6. Umyalo wokulawula ukunyakazaI-RobotShop V3.0 Debugging Software - Isingeniso 15Ngemva kokufaka amapharamitha angu-5, chofoza umyalo wokulawula ukusebenza, futhi injini izobalwa futhi ikhishwe ngokuvumelana nenani elilindelekile. Kubalwe kanje:
    I-TorqueRef = (p_des – p_fb)*KP + (v_des – v_fb)*KD + t_ff;
    I-TorqueRef: Ibonisa umphumela wokugcina we-torque eqondiwe enjini;
    p_fb: impendulo ye-engeli yangempela;
    v_fb: impendulo yesivinini sangempela

Ukwethulwa kwe-Motor Adjust Interface

5.1. Faka Isixhumi esibonakalayo I-RobotShop V3.0 Debugging Software - Interface 1

5.2. Isingeniso Sokusebenza

  1. Chofoza funda idatha ukuze ubuyekeze amapharamitha;
  2. Lungisa inani lamanje elimesha iluphu evulekile, ngokuvamile lingabi ngaphezu kwengxenye yamanje elilinganiselwe lapho lingalayishi;
  3. Chofoza inkinobho ethi “Lungisa Isifaki khodi” bese ulinda ukulinganiswa kwemoto;;
  4. Uma ukulinganisa kwehluleka, ungachofoza okuthi “Lungisa Isifaki khodi” futhi;
  5. Ingakhuphula i-open-loop ehambisanayo yamanje ukwenza ukulinganisa kwemoto kuphumelele;
  6. Ngemva kokuba ukulinganisa kuphumelele, izobonisa ukuthi ishintshiwe futhi yalondolozwa, futhi asikho isidingo sokuphinda ulinganise ngemva kokuvula amandla futhi;
  7. Ukulinganisa kwezimoto kungcono kakhulu ukugcina injini isesimweni sokungalayishi;

Incazelo yomlayezo wephutha

Umlayezo wephutha Incazelo Isixazululo
i-hardware overcurrent Uma i-motor current idlula inani elilinganiselwe, kungase kube nesifunda esifushane, ukulahlekelwa kwesigaba, ukulahlekelwa kokulawula, ukulimala kwemoto Hlola ukunikezwa kwamandla kanye ne-motor wiring ye-short circuit, ukulahlekelwa kwesigaba, noma
iphutha lepharamitha.
Iphutha lokumisa Ngemuva kokuthi i-current ifike ku-current-rotor current evaliwe, ijubane liphansi kakhulu futhi liqhubeka isikhathi esithile. Kubonisa ukuthi umthwalo wemoto mkhulu kakhulu Umthwalo ungase udlule ububanzi bokusebenza kwenjini.
undervoltage iphutha Okokufaka kwamandla kuphansi kunesethi ye-undervoltage value Hlola ukuthi ivolumu yokufakatagI-e yokunikezwa kwamandla iphansi kakhulu futhi inganyuswa ibe yinani elifanele
I-Overvoltage iphutha Okokufaka kwamandla kuphakeme kunevelu yesethi eqiletage value Hlola ukuthi ivolumu yokufakatagI-e yokunikezwa kwamandla iphezulu kakhulu futhi ingancishiswa ibe yinani elifanele
Isigaba samanje esidlulele Isofthiwe ithola ukuthi i-motor current idlula inani elilinganiselwe, futhi kungase kube nokujikeleza okufushane, ukulahleka kwesigaba, ukulahlekelwa ukulawula, ukulimala kwemoto, njll. Hlola ukunikezwa kwamandla kanye ne-motor wiring ye-short circuit, ukulahlekelwa kwesigaba, noma
iphutha lepharamitha
Iphutha lokweqa kwamandla Uma okokufaka kwamandla kudlula inani elilinganiselwe, kungase kube nesimo lapho umthwalo mkhulu kakhulu noma isivinini siphezulu kakhulu. Yehlisa umthwalo noma unciphise isivinini sokugijima kwemoto
Iphutha lokufunda ipharamitha yokulinganisa Yehlulekile ukubhala amapharamitha okubangela ukulahleka kwemingcele Buyekeza amapharamitha ngokubuyisela izilungiselelo zasembonini
iphutha lesivinini esikhulu Ijubane lemoto eligijima lidlula inani elilinganiselwe, kungase kube nokucindezela ngokweqile nokudonsa ukusetshenziswa. Hlola ukuthi amandla okufaka angaphezulu kwe-voltagetage, nokuthi kungenzeka yini ukudonsa injini ngenkani
Iphutha lokushisa ngaphezulu kwemoto Uma izinga lokushisa lemoto lidlula inani elibekiwe, kungase kube mfushane
isekethe, iphutha lepharamitha, kanye nokusetshenziswa kokugcwala ngokweqile kwesikhathi eside
Hlola ukuthi amapharamitha emoto alungile yini, ingabe kukhona isifunda esifushane, nokuthi umthwalo mkhulu yini
Iphutha lokulinganisa isifaki khodi Umphumela wokulinganisa isifaki khodi uchezuka kakhulu kunani elijwayelekile Hlola ukuthi umthwalo motor mkhulu kakhulu, ungakwazi ukususa noma lula umthwalo, ukwandisa
i-open-loop ehambelana yamanje ngokufanelekile, bese ulinganisa injini futhi.
